I don't charge any travel fees within Charlotte County, Sarasota County, Collier County, or Lee County, nor for any location between Sarasota and Fort Myers. Additionally, my "Weekend Whimsy" package includes travel to several cities in Florida—such as Tampa, St. Petersburg, Miami, and Orlando—so if you're planning your wedding in any of these areas, travel is already covered!

Everything is shot on film, which I develop and scan in-house — so the process takes time and care. You'll receive your printed zine first — usually two to three months after the wedding, because it's printed in Glasgow and sequenced by hand. The digital gallery follows after. 35mm and medium format film cameras, toy cameras, and digital alongside. I bring two full sets of everything.
